Hi there, and welcome to the brand new “Payments and Transactions” Community Group!
This group was co-started by Laurie Scofield of the Intrepid Museum. Laurie has been a part of the Intrepid Museum for twelve years as the Director of Internal Audit. After growing increasingly frustrated by the fraudulent credit card charges and impossible chargeback fights, her organization began looking deeper into payment processes and alternatives. Laurie took the opportunity to host an Open Space discussion during TLCC 2021 in hopes to learn from others about their fraud experiences, share best practices, and find ways to continue to share information. From that discussion, this Payments and Transactions Community Group was created. Laurie has always been a big proponent of participating in user group communities to share ideas and information, and she believes in the power of numbers when working to initiate change!
Fueled by similar frustrations, this group is also co-founded by Colette Wink of the Georgia Aquarium. Colette has been with Georgia Aquarium for two years as the Project Manager for Accounting & Finance. After years of out-of-control chargebacks, Georgia Aquarium is taking the initiative to investigate different processors and fraud-fighting software, and is excited to be a part of this community to continue to learn and share best practices.
This group is an open community to all things Payments and Transactions. Some examples of topics we may cover are: payment processors, chargebacks, ticketing fraud, Tessitura Payments, and refunds. This is by no means an exhaustive list, just something to get the gears turning if you have any questions or suggestions.
Our goal for this group is to become a platform to connect with other Tessitura users to share ideas and frustrations, provide suggestions, inform others about what’s working/not working, and alert about new fraud schemes. This place is also a home to any and all questions related to Payments and Transactions. We will be meeting on a monthly basis with a standard meeting time of the third Thursday of the month at 12:00 EST to accommodate the greatest number of global members possible.
